Leeds United are looking at alternatives to Manchester United winger Daniel James.

The Elland Road club wants to secure a winger before the transfer deadline.

It was reported Leeds wanted James on loan, but he may not be available if Manchester United fail to sign a right winger of their own.

According to the Daily Record, Leeds will now look at Ryan Kent from Rangers as an alternative.

The 23-year-old is someone Leeds boss Marcelo Bielsa admires greatly.

It is unclear if Rangers will sell, but a big money offer from a Premier League club may be too good to turn down.
